A Certified Professional in Bioinformatics for Immunology certification program equips students with the advanced computational skills necessary to analyze complex immunological data. The program focuses on integrating bioinformatics tools and techniques with immunology principles, a crucial skillset in today's research environment.
Learning outcomes typically include proficiency in sequence alignment, phylogenetic analysis, genomic data mining, and immunological databases. Students also gain experience in handling high-throughput sequencing data (NGS) and implementing various bioinformatics pipelines for immunology-specific applications. This includes skills in analyzing immune repertoires, predicting T cell epitopes, and understanding immune system responses at the molecular level.
